Exchanging links (reciprocal linking) doesn't work as well as it once used to.
What you need to do now is generate relevant one-way links back to your website.
If you only have a landing page with an optin form, I would suggest setting up a blog on that site and adding content to it.
Your goal would be to get backlinks to the content pieces and then funnel that to your optin page.
You can get links by...
- Submitting articles to article directories
- Creating pages on Squidoo.com and HubPages.com and linking to your site
- Creating videos, uploading them to multiple directories with TubeMogul.com and linking back
- Submitting your blog RSS feeds to RSS aggregators
In reality there are hundreds of ways of generating backlinks.
The one mistake that I see a lot of beginners making though is that their site is not optimized in the first place.
If you want to rank well, your site needs to be optimized around the correct keywords.
